Has it already been a whole year since Canberra Racquet Club brought us its premier pickleball and padel facility? Time really does fly when you’re having fun.
The Canberra Racquet Club shook up the recreational sports scene when it opened in Fyshwick during 2025, bringing a different kind of power play to Canberra with a 4,000-square-metre complex.
Boasting six padel courts and four pickleball courts, the purpose-built playground has become one of Canberra’s fastest-growing social sporting communities, bringing together people through padel, pickleball, events and social experiences.
